CHAPTER 3: OPERATING INSTRUCTIONS

3.1Start-Up Procedure

CAUTION

If this is the first time the fryer is being used after installation, refer to Section

3.2, Boil-Out Procedure.

CAUTION

The cooking oil/shortening capacity of the GF14 Series fryer is 40 lbs. (20

liters) at 70ºF (21ºC).

The cooking oil/shortening capacity of the GF40 Series fryer is 50 lbs. (25

liters) at 70°F (21°C).

Before lighting the fryer, make sure the fryer is OFF and the frypot drain valve is closed. Remove the basket support rack, if installed, and fill the frypot to the bottom OIL-LEVEL line.

To prevent scorching, if solid shortening is being used, make sure it is tightly

packed down into the bottom of the frypot.

Operating the Gas Valve:

The knob on the Honeywell gas valve is placed in the PILOT or ON position by rotating it counter-clockwise. To return the knob to the OFF position, the knob must be depressed slightly to disengage its stop tab, then rotated clockwise.

Lighting the Pilot and Burner:

WARNING

Frypot must be filled with water or cooking oil/shortening before lighting.

1.Open the door and turn the thermostat knob to the desired frying temperature (or 275°F/135°C if boiling out the frypot).

2.Rotate the gas valve knob to the PILOT position (see Figure 1).
